User mode font driver host – это компонент операционной системы Windows, который отвечает за загрузку и управление шрифтами в пользовательском режиме. Он является частью Windows Font Driver Host (WFDHost.exe), который обеспечивает взаимодействие между приложениями и шрифтами.
Шрифты играют важную роль при отображении текста на экране. Они определяют какие символы и глифы будут отображаться и в каком виде. Файлы шрифтов содержат информацию о форме и стиле символов. User mode font driver host загружает шрифты в память и предоставляет доступ к ним приложениям.
Когда приложение требует использование определенного шрифта, User mode font driver host ищет соответствующий файл шрифта на диске и загружает его. Затем он создает шрифтовой объект и обрабатывает запросы приложения, связанные с шрифтами, такие как изменение размера, стиля, цвета и других параметров.
Определение и особенности
UMFDH предназначен для предоставления шрифтовых ресурсов, используемых различными приложениями, включая текстовые редакторы, веб-браузеры и графические редакторы.
Особенностью UMFDH является то, что он работает в пользовательском режиме, что позволяет избежать проблем, связанных с безопасностью и стабильностью системы. Кроме того, UMFDH поддерживает плагины для обработки шрифтов, различные форматы файлов шрифтов и даже возможность загрузки шрифтов из удаленных источников.
Области применения
User mode font driver host широко применяется в различных областях, связанных с обработкой и отображением шрифтов. Ниже приведены основные области применения данной технологии:
1. | Работа с текстом в графических приложениях: User mode font driver host позволяет графическим приложениям работать с различными шрифтами, включая TrueType и OpenType шрифты. Он обеспечивает считывание, загрузку и отображение шрифтов, что позволяет приложениям корректно и качественно отображать текстовые элементы. |
2. | |
3. | Разработка и дизайн веб-страниц: User mode font driver host может быть использован при разработке и дизайне веб-страниц для загрузки и отображения нестандартных шрифтов. Это позволяет создавать уникальные визуальные эффекты и улучшать внешний вид веб-сайтов. |
4. | Графический дизайн и иллюстрации: User mode font driver host применяется в программном обеспечении для графического дизайна и создания иллюстраций. Он позволяет дизайнерам использовать широкий спектр шрифтов и точно контролировать их отображение и внешний вид. |
5. | Разработка приложений для мобильных устройств: User mode font driver host может быть использован при разработке приложений для мобильных устройств для загрузки и отображения шрифтов. Это позволяет разработчикам создавать стильные и интуитивно понятные интерфейсы для мобильных приложений. |
User mode font driver host является важной технологией, которая находит применение в различных сферах, связанных с обработкой и отображением шрифтов. Его использование позволяет достичь высокого качества и точности отображения текстового контента в различных приложениях и устройствах.
Взаимодействие с операционной системой
User mode font driver host представляет собой компонент операционной системы, который обеспечивает взаимодействие с шрифтами и позволяет приложениям работать с ними. Работа с шрифтами в операционной системе осуществляется посредством различных API и драйверов.
Когда приложение запрашивает использование определенного шрифта, операционная система начинает взаимодействовать с User mode font driver host. User mode font driver host принимает запрос от приложения и обращается к соответствующему драйверу шрифта.
Драйвер шрифта отвечает на запрос и предоставляет операционной системе информацию о доступных шрифтах и их свойствах. User mode font driver host, в свою очередь, передает эту информацию приложению.
При работе с шрифтами приложение может запрашивать различные операции, такие как загрузка шрифта, изменение его свойств и отображение текста с использованием определенного шрифта. Эти запросы также передаются User mode font driver host, который обрабатывает их и выполняет необходимые операции с шрифтом.
User mode font driver host играет важную роль в обеспечении правильной работы шрифтов в операционной системе. Благодаря этому компоненту приложения могут свободно использовать шрифты по своему усмотрению, управлять их свойствами и отображать текст с использованием нужного шрифта.
Преимущества и недостатки
User mode font driver host обладает рядом преимуществ и недостатков, которые важно учитывать при использовании данного инструмента.
- Улучшенная производительность: User mode font driver host позволяет освободить ресурсы операционной системы, так как работает в пользовательском режиме. Это может значительно повысить общую производительность системы.
- Легкость разработки: Разработка пользовательского шрифтового драйвера в User mode font driver host более проста, так как используются инструменты и библиотеки, которые доступны разработчикам.
- Улучшенная безопасность: Поскольку User mode font driver host работает в пользовательском режиме, любые ошибки или нарушения безопасности связанные с драйвером, не будут иметь доступ к ядру операционной системы.
- Ограниченный функционал: User mode font driver host не предоставляет полного набора функций и возможностей, доступных в драйверах, работающих в ядре операционной системы. Это может ограничить возможности разработчиков и привести к ограничениям в функциональности.
- Зависимость от пользователя: Работа User mode font driver host полностью зависит от пользователя. Если пользователь не запустит необходимые сервисы или процессы, то драйвер может не функционировать должным образом.
- Возможные конфликты: User mode font driver host может привести к конфликтам с другими драйверами или программами, особенно если они используют схожие функции или ресурсы.
Рекомендации по использованию
1. Установка и обновление
Для использования User mode font driver host необходимо установить или обновить соответствующее программное обеспечение на вашем компьютере. Последнюю версию драйвера можно загрузить с официального сайта производителя или через систему обновлений операционной системы.
2. Закрытие ненужных процессов
Перед использованием User mode font driver host рекомендуется закрыть все ненужные процессы, чтобы освободить оперативную память и обеспечить более стабильную работу программы. Для этого можно воспользоваться диспетчером задач операционной системы.
3. Оптимизация ресурсов
Для достижения максимальной производительности рекомендуется оптимизировать ресурсы системы. Это может включать в себя очистку жесткого диска, удаление ненужных файлов или программ, а также настройку параметров энергосбережения.
4. Внимательное отношение к ошибкам
В случае возникновения ошибок или проблем при использовании User mode font driver host, рекомендуется обратить внимание на сообщения об ошибках и проанализировать их причины. Часто проблема может быть связана с несовместимостью с другими программами или неправильной настройкой.
Примечание: Перед внесением изменений в систему рекомендуется создать точку восстановления или резервную копию данных, чтобы в случае непредвиденных ситуаций можно было вернуть систему в рабочее состояние.